Understanding the Celsius and Fahrenheit Scales
Before jumping into the conversion, it's essential to understand the differences between the two temperature scales.
Celsius (°C): The Metric Standard
The Celsius scale, also known as the centigrade scale, is a metric unit of temperature. It's based on the freezing and boiling points of water, with 0°C representing the freezing point and 100°C representing the boiling point at standard atmospheric pressure. This scale is widely used globally and is the preferred scale in scientific contexts.
Fahrenheit (°F): The Imperial Holdover
The Fahrenheit scale is part of the imperial system of measurement, primarily used in the United States. Its zero point is arbitrarily defined, and the freezing and boiling points of water are 32°F and 212°F, respectively, at standard atmospheric pressure. While less common in scientific contexts, understanding Fahrenheit is crucial for international communication and various practical applications.
Converting 18°C to Fahrenheit: The Formula and its Derivation
The core of converting between Celsius and Fahrenheit lies in a simple yet powerful formula. Let's understand this formula and how it’s derived.
The relationship between Celsius (°C) and Fahrenheit (°F) is linear. This means that for every degree change in Celsius, there's a corresponding proportional change in Fahrenheit. To find this relationship, consider the known points:
- Freezing Point: 0°C = 32°F
- Boiling Point: 100°C = 212°F
The difference between the boiling and freezing points in Celsius is 100°C, while the difference in Fahrenheit is 180°F (212°F - 32°F). This implies a ratio of 180°F/100°C = 9°F/5°C.
This ratio forms the basis of the conversion formula. We can express the Fahrenheit temperature (°F) in terms of the Celsius temperature (°C) as follows:
°F = (9/5)°C + 32
Now, let's apply this formula to convert 18°C to Fahrenheit:
°F = (9/5) * 18 + 32 = 32.4 + 32 = 64.4°F
Therefore, 18°C is equal to 64.4°F.

Approximations for Quick Estimations
For less precise conversions, simple approximations can be helpful. For instance, you can roughly estimate that a Celsius temperature multiplied by two, and then adding 30, offers a reasonable approximation of the Fahrenheit equivalent (though not entirely accurate). This method helps gauge the approximate temperature range without complex calculations. However, always use the precise formula for critical applications.
